SCOTUS to Consider Patient’s Challenge to State Consent Order Ending Involuntary Commitment
- December 12, 2025
The Supreme Court agreed December 5 to review whether federal courts lack subject matter jurisdiction under the Rooker-Feldman doctrine over a patient’s challenge to a state consent order that placed certain conditions on her release from an involuntary commitment that was still subject to state court review.
